Hi, my 5 yr old son wakes up crying with an itchy bottom. he's been treated for worms and has been taking movicol for the past month. no pattern. thx?

Look at skin: If he's only been treated for pinworms once it might indicate a treatment failure. Local irritation from retained waste or tissue paper on the skin is also a possibility. Has the doctor examined the actually area or have treatments been prescribe based on symptoms? Look at the skin where it itches - is it inflamed/red? Is there a rash? If it looks totally normal then I would still consider worms.

Treat again: if he had intestinal worm, he may need testing and treatment again. Constipation may also be a contributing factor to anal area discomfort
